Need 1u of colocation space in NYC, any recomendations?


I'm looking for a colocation provider that rents single units of rackspace in NYC. Looking for a basic:
1u of space
95% 1mbps (burstable to 10 or 100mbps)

Looking to pay $200 or less / month.

I've looked at nyi.net, they seem a little pricey; also checked with internetnyc.com, too difficult to get a hold of.

There are a ton of colocation providers out there with websites that say they offer colocation all over the place (ie. colocation.com, netfire) like at 111 8th ave and 25 broadway but then when you call them they tell you their datacenters are in NJ or Dallas (cheap places, with a lot less fibre and redundancy than nyc). I'd work with L3 but not quite ready to lease a whole rack.

Any advice is appreciated!
